The design of our building started two years ago. From the beginning, building was laid out to integrate technology and a warm, caring practice. Our photography room is designed with accurate studio lighting to give Dr. Slenkovich the best possible photos to use before, during and after surgical procedures. Dr. Slenkovich utilized his interest in photography to design a photo studio and photo system to collect patient photos that are in the best interest of the patient and the staff. For example, during each
Rhinoplasty
consultation, each patient has his or her facial photos taken, which Dr. Slenkovich shows on a 47-inch LCD monitor in the
consultation
room. He uses those photos, along with other facial diagrams, to fully explain the procedure and his expected result of the surgery.
Dr. Slenkovich performs all of his
Denver cosmetic surgeries
in our state-licensed, Medicare-certified ambulatory surgery center. Our surgery center at our
Denver plastic surgery office
is fully equipped with digital and multimedia equipment to help Dr. Slenkovich provide the surgical environment with a
culture of safety
through skilled, well-trained staff members, routine emergency drills and back-up generators.
During surgery the patient’s before photos are displayed on a 47-inch LCD wall-mounted monitor and, via a wireless connection, any photos taken during surgery are immediately loaded to the screen and added to the patient’s photography file on the practice’s main server. The operating room also houses a camera that allows for birds-eye-view, intraoperative photos.
These technologies greatly assist
Dr Slenkovich and his staff
and further enhance our patients’ experience and safety.
